Cornerstone is an online generosity tool to help change the trajectory of church finances.
In April, the National Giving Team and our diocesan Parish Giving Advisors led pilot Cornerstone workshops with churches to support them in understanding and improving their giving practice and culture of generosity. The aim is to provide churches with clear and simple steps to grow giving and income.
Cornerstone is supported by an online platform, which includes a bespoke financial dashboard for your church, that helps to show areas where resources can be focused to get the best results based on your specific financial situation.
The workshop gave each participating church dedicated time to review their finances, provided them with a greater understanding of the types of givers in their congregation and wider community, and left them with clear step-by-step guidance on how to develop or enhance their financial situation.

Following the success of the pilot, the workshops will now be run regularly across Chelmsford Diocese, with the next planned for September 2025. The workshop is available for any parish to participate.
